This also connects the superchargers in Spokane and Couer d'Alene with the superchargers in BC. As it is now you need to schedule a non-supercharger charging stop somewhere to make that crossing.

Putting one in Cranbrook would mean only 100km between each supercharger from Fernie to Creston without much of any dramatic elevation changes across the Rocky Mountain trench. After Creston heading West, there are considerable mountain passes to climb over.

Where I see a hole would be in Invermere (or maybe Radium) to link to the Golden superchargers going up hwy 95 (123km), or the Canmore supercharger via Kootenay Park (173km). The lake Invermere area is a common destination for those with 2nd (or 3rd;) homes from Calgary. Calgary to Invermere is 275km. Fernie to Invermere is 211km, Creston to Invermere is 239km. So Invermere would make sense as a midway point between Fernie, Creston, Golden, and Canmore Superchargers.

Then there is the missing link between the Missoula MT Supercharger and Golden/Canmore. I think there might be a plan for one in Kalispell (335km to Invermere. 516km Missoula to Invermere). In this instance as well as for hwy 3 generally, it might make more sense to have one in Jaffray near the junction of hwy3 and 93/95 instead of in Fernie. There is already a BChydro ccs/chademo Flo charger there, and Fernie is more of a weekend destination for Albertan's with several level 2 chargers already there. Missoula to Jaffray is 355km with Kalispell halfway in between, and Jaffray to Invermere is 162km. Fort Macleod Supercharger to Jaffray is 210km, and Jaffray to Creston is 152km.
